Finding the Right Landscaper for Your North Shore Home

When it comes to enhancing your outdoor space, finding a reliable and skilled landscaper is crucial. North Shore's unique terrain and diverse home styles demand a personalised approach to landscaping. Whether you reside in a classic American Four Square home with its wide front porch or in one of the area's modern residences with sleek lines and open spaces, a landscaper can optimise your garden to complement your home's architecture perfectly.

Understanding Your Landscaping Needs

Before you begin your search, it’s essential to clearly define what you need. Are you looking for regular lawn care, a complete garden redesign, or the installation of new features like patios and water fountains? Having a clear idea of your project will guide your discussions with potential landscapers. Once you have your list, contact a few professionals to ask for advice and quotes for the work.

Balancing Budget and Timeline

One of the most critical aspects of any landscaping project is managing the budget and timeline. Good landscapers should have strong project management skills, helping you to avoid any potential misunderstandings. Be upfront about how much you are willing to spend and the time frame you are looking to work within. This will allow the landscaper to plan accordingly and set realistic expectations from the outset.

The Importance of a Solid Contract

Once you’ve chosen a landscaper and agreed on the project specifics, it’s vital to sign a contract. This legal document protects both parties and outlines what will be done, the costs involved, and the timeline for completion. A signed contract is your safeguard in case of any disputes or issues that may arise during the project.

Seasonal Considerations in North Shore

Recognising the impact of North Shore's seasonal changes is important for any landscaping project. The region experiences plenty of sunshine and frequent coastal winds. This can influence everything from your plant choices to the construction of features like retaining walls. Professional landscapers are well-versed in these local conditions and can provide valuable advice on how to best take advantage of the climate.

Ongoing Communication Is Key

Once your project is underway, regular communication with your landscaper is indispensable. Regular updates ensure that the work progresses as expected and provide opportunities to make adjustments as needed. Remember, the goal is to create a harmonious outdoor space that adds value to your home and brings you enjoyment for years to come.
